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 6cee89b0 authored by TreeHugger Robot's avatar TreeHugger Robot Committed by Android (Google) Code Review
Browse files

Merge "Replace include_dirs with header_libs"

parents 6c34748b fa7b2ae0
Loading
Loading
Loading
Loading
+2 −2
Original line number Diff line number Diff line
@@ -14,8 +14,8 @@ cc_library_static {
        "libcodec2-hidl-client-defaults",
    ],

    include_dirs: [
        "frameworks/av/media/codec2/hidl/client/include",
    header_libs: [
        "libcodec2_client_headers",
    ],

    srcs: [
+18 −0
Original line number Diff line number Diff line
@@ -7,6 +7,24 @@ package {
    default_applicable_licenses: ["frameworks_av_license"],
}

cc_library_headers {
    name: "libcodec2_client_headers",
    export_include_dirs: ["include"],
    vendor_available: true,
    apex_available: [
        "//apex_available:platform",
        "com.android.media",
        "com.android.media.swcodec",
    ],
    min_sdk_version: "29",
    host_supported: true,
    target: {
        darwin: {
            enabled: false,
        },
    },
}

cc_library {
    name: "libcodec2_client",

+6 −0
Original line number Diff line number Diff line
@@ -7,6 +7,12 @@ package {
    default_applicable_licenses: ["frameworks_av_license"],
}

cc_library_headers {
    name: "libsfplugin_ccodec_internal_headers",
    export_include_dirs: ["."],
    // only for internal tests, perhaps restrict via visibility clause
}

cc_library_shared {
    name: "libsfplugin_ccodec",

+3 −6
Original line number Diff line number Diff line
@@ -23,8 +23,8 @@ cc_test {
        "libcodec2-internal-defaults",
    ],

    include_dirs: [
        "frameworks/av/media/codec2/sfplugin",
    header_libs: [
        "libsfplugin_ccodec_internal_headers",
    ],

    shared_libs: [
@@ -60,13 +60,10 @@ cc_test {
        "MediaCodec_sanity_test.cpp",
    ],

    include_dirs: [
        "frameworks/av/media/codec2/sfplugin",
    ],

    header_libs: [
        "libmediadrm_headers",
        "libmediametrics_headers",
        "libsfplugin_ccodec_internal_headers",
    ],

    shared_libs: [
+0 −4
Original line number Diff line number Diff line
@@ -94,10 +94,6 @@ cc_defaults {
        "libmediabenchmark_soft_sanitize_all-defaults",
    ],

    include_dirs: [
        "frameworks/av/media/codec2/hidl/client/include",
    ],

    shared_libs: [
        "libcodec2_client",
        "libmediandk",